To maintain your balayage's vibrancy in Clayton's humid climate, wait 48 hours before your first wash and use only lukewarm water with sulfate-free products. Protect your investment by applying UV filters outdoors, using purple-toned shampoo weekly to combat brassiness, and scheduling toner appointments every 6-8 weeks. Don't skip thermal protectants before heat styling, and incorporate deep conditioning treatments bi-weekly. The application process differs greatly between the two techniques. During balayage, your stylist will section your hair and paint the lightener directly onto specific strands, often using a paddle or board for support. This precise application creates dimension and movement in your hair. Hair health remains a vital consideration when selecting either technique. Balayage generally causes less damage because it's applied freehand and doesn't usually require heavy bleaching throughout the hair. The technique allows your stylist to strategically place lightener where it will create the most impact while preserving your hair's integrity.
